STUDENT LEADERSHIP ACADEMY 2024Friday, December 6 - Saturday, December 7Student Leadership Academy Student Leaders ApplicationJoin students from across the state in order to learn from each other, hear from school boards and district leaders, gain valuable communication and advocacy skills using your voice, and meet incredible new friends. Our program runs from Friday morning through Saturday afternoon where students will participate in a variety of activities, the Saturday general session, and much, much more. This is a great opportunity for students to engage in transformational leadership development, partake in hands-on activities, address issues affecting their community, and create powerful breakout sessions to work alongside school board members. The CASB Student Leadership Academy is designed and facilitated by high school CASB student leaders with a focus on helping students learn about and hone their leadership skills, develop the tools necessary for effective leadership, and help to build a more inclusive, responsive culture in their schools. Student Leadership Academy Student Leaders ApplicationConvention Dress: Business casual. Because temperatures can vary in the event rooms, it is wise to dress in layers. Chaperone Requirements: Chaperones MUST STAY with their students at all times during the programming. Chaperones WILL BE required to attend a virtual meeting to review chaperone duties during CASB's Student Leadership Academy Program. There will be a few options for virtual meeting dates we will send out in October. Students traveling to Colorado Springs MUST have a chaperone staying at their hotel. Dietary Restrictions: Please make sure to list dietary restrictions when registering students. We are not able to accommodate dietary restrictions that are not related to health issues. Dietary restrictions may include: gluten free, vegetarian, lactose intolerant, and specific food allergies that must be listed. Agenda at a Glance TBAPRICING
